Traduzione dei significati Versetto: (12) Sura: Yâ-Sîn
إِنَّا نَحۡنُ نُحۡيِ ٱلۡمَوۡتَىٰ وَنَكۡتُبُ مَا قَدَّمُواْ وَءَاثَٰرَهُمۡۚ وَكُلَّ شَيۡءٍ أَحۡصَيۡنَٰهُ فِيٓ إِمَامٖ مُّبِينٖ
12. It is We (Allah) Who give life to the dead, and write down what they send forth and what they leave behind (of good or evil)4. We keep everything recorded in a clear Register (the Preserved Tablet).
4. Muhammad, God's Messenger said:
"Among the good deeds that continue to benefit a believer after death are: a knowledge that he taught and disseminated, a righteous child who lived after him, a Qur'an book that he left as inheritance a masjid that he built, a house that he built for the wayfarers, a stream that he ran, or a charity that he gave from his wealth during his healthy lifetime so that it would reach him (in rewards) after death." This indicate that a righteous child benefits his deceased parents with supplication. It is further demonstrated here that he can benefit them by spending sadaqah, as well as doing other charitable deeds, on their behalf. What benefits him also is teaching and disseminating the knowledge, printing a useful and beneficial book that remains after him, or establishing a charity, the rewards of these things continue to reach him as long as they continue to exist.
